Researcher and Analyst are prebuilt agents that were created to help you save time, work smarter, and make better decisions. These agents are currently available as part of the Frontier program, a new way customers with Copilot licenses can try out the latest agent innovations and provide feedback before these experiences are made generally available.

#1 - Let Researcher do the heavy lifting
Researcher is like having a full-time assistant who’s great at digging up the information you need. Researcher helps you tackle complex, multi-step research at work—delivering insights with greater quality and accuracy than previously possible.
Whether you’re checking out a new market, looking into competitors, or preparing for a big pitch, this agent can:
- Search your files and online sources to find insights that matter.
- Summarize what it finds in plain, easy-to-read language.
- Spot trends and opportunities that could make a difference for you.
Instead of spending hours trying to gather this information yourself, you’ll get a tailored summary that’s ready to roll. #2 - Turn raw data into decisions with Analyst
If spreadsheets make your head spin, Analyst is here to help. This powerful agent is great at digging into your data and making sense of it all, going from raw data to insights in no time. Analyst thinks like a skilled data scientist, taking as many steps as necessary to refine its reasoning and provide a high-quality answer. Here’s a sample of what it can do:
- Analyze sales, customer, or financial data to find what’s working and what’s not.
- Spot patterns or problems you might have missed.
- Create simple charts and summaries that explain the story behind the numbers.
- Even suggest what you should do next based on the trends it finds.
For instance, you could ask it for insights on spreadsheets containing inventory, sales, customer data and reviews to determine which products were performing well and which weren’t. Analyst can provide clear answers, saving time AND headaches.

#3 - Combine both agents for big results
The best part? These agents can team up to tackle even bigger challenges. Picture this:
- Researcher gathers customer feedback from reviews and surveys.
- Analyst looks at that feedback alongside your sales data.
- You get clear suggestions for improving your product or service, all based on solid data.
